37 episodes

A podcast for makers; shining a light on making it as a maker. Hosted by Julieanne Steedman from Heirloom Island; professional artist, mentor and champion for makers. Exploring what it takes to sustainably and authentically create beauty with your hands, and turn your making into a successful business.
